## Further Reading

Before the weekly eng sync, please review the background material on Pixelwright, our CLI for batch image resizing. The docs cover resampling filters, EXIF handling, and the new parallel worker pool added in the Quillback release. Pay particular attention to the section on memory ceilings when resizing very large TIFF batches, since that came up twice in last week's incidents. Questions raised in the sync will be folded back into the docs. The full internal reference page can be found at the address below.

dashboard of taduf-yagap = https://confluence.tolvaqsys.internal/display/display/projects/display

Step 6: Drain the Proctorline exam queue before cutover. Pause intake, wait for in-flight proctoring sessions to flush, confirm queue depth is zero in the Lanternview dashboard. Then push the new consumer build to the standby pool. The push must be signed; verify against the key below.

deploy key for tawef-fahaf: bky13_g3HEideuTscRu

## Runbook: Courierbright driver-assignment heuristic

Before promoting a release, verify the assignment heuristic against the replay suite from last quarter's peak week. The scorer weighs proximity, shift remaining, and vehicle capacity; any change to these weights requires sign-off from the dispatch team in Norvale. If assignment latency exceeds 400ms at p95, roll back immediately rather than tuning live. The heuristic reads its weights from the block below.

config for tafof-kagag:
CASDOR_PIN=0539
CASDOR_METRICS_HOST=metrics.casdor.qirvansys.corp
CASDOR_LOG_LEVEL=error
CASDOR_TENANT=kelael

## 2.9.0 — Changed defaults

Load-test defaults for the Tillbox checkout flow changed. Ramp now starts at lower concurrency and holds longer at peak, after the March soak run showed the old profile masked payment-gateway timeouts. Scripted runs that pinned old values are unaffected; unpinned runs pick up the new profile automatically. The new default profile values follow.

settings of bahip-hahip:
[wenath]
host = wenath.lumiclabs.corp
user = wenath_svc
database = wenath_prod